YG15 AOZ is a 2015 Ford Transit Connect in White with a 1,560c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 13 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 69.2%.
Across all 2015 Ford Transit Connect models, the average MOT pass rate is 79.2% with a typical mileage of 82,537 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Ford Transit Connect fails its MOT is registration plate lamp not working, accounting for 121,813 recorded failures. If you're considering buying YG15 AOZ,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Ford Transit Connect typically stays on UK roads for around 24 years. At 11 years old, this Ford Transit Connect is still in the earlier part of its expected life.
